#cc9cc4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cc9cc4 is composed of 80% red, 61.2%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.5% magenta, 3.9%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 310 degrees, a saturation of 32% and a lightness of 70.6%. #cc9cc4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#993989.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#cc9cc4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cc9cc4 has RGB values of R:204, G:156,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.04,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13409476.
